wild boar
The ancestor of domestic pigs, wild boars are robust, omnivorous ungulates weighing up to 200 kg, found from Western Europe through Asia and North Africa in diverse habitats including forests, wetlands, and grasslands. Highly adaptable and prolific breeders, they have become invasive in many regions including North America and Australia. Their rooting behavior disturbs soil and vegetation, influencing forest structure and seed germination significantly.
